<description>&#60;p&#62;At our anatomy scan a few weeks ago, the baby was found to have an echogenic intracardiac focus, or a calcium deposit on the heart. It can sometimes be a marker for down syndrome so it increased our chances of Down's from 1:10,000 to 1:2,500. Sometimes the deposit goes away later in the pregnancy and there's nothing to worry about.&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;We had a follow up appointment today, and baby girl's heart (and the rest of her body) look totally normal! So glad!
